This directory lists 3,907 agencies in United Kingdom, spread across 918 cities. 3,443 of them publish a direct contact (email or phone). The best-represented cities are London (722), UK (191), Manchester (123).
| Team size | United Kingdom | What it means |
|---|---|---|
| 1-10 | 2,948 (75%) | One contact, often the founder. Responsive, limited capacity. |
| 11-50 | 429 (11%) | Specialists per discipline. The most common trade-off. |
| 51-200 | 10 (0%) | Several teams, formal process, higher budgets. |
| 200+ | 22 (1%) | International structure, enterprise accounts. |
Across the 3,907 agencies in this country: SEO (94%), Web Design (65%), SEA/PPC (50%), Social Media (47%), Content Marketing (44%), Web Development (38%). SEO leads with 3,655 agencies.
Stated engagement floors in United Kingdom range from $1,000+ to $100,000+. The most common is $1,000+ (953 agencies). That figure is an entry floor, not a price: it says what size of engagement the agency will take on, which stays the fastest filter for ruling out the ones that do not match your scale.

Should you pick an agency based in United Kingdom? Proximity matters most for local SEO and the language your content is written in. Here, English and Spanish are the most declared working languages. For an international site, where the agency sits matters less than its experience in your market.
Small or large agency? 75% of agencies here have fewer than ten people, against 32 above fifty. A small team means direct access to the people doing the work; a large one absorbs heavier programmes without depending on one person.
What to check before signing? Ask for measured results on a site comparable to yours, who actually does the work, and what happens when the contract ends: deliverables and access must stay yours. An agency that will not show its method is selling a black box.
